Causes and Formation of the Tornado
To fully understand the Portland Indiana tornado damage, it's essential to explore the science behind tornado formation. Tornadoes are violent rotating columns of air that extend from a thunderstorm to the ground. They are often spawned by severe thunderstorms known as supercells, which occur when warm, moist air collides with cool, dry air, creating instability in the atmosphere.
In the case of Portland, meteorologists identified a combination of atmospheric conditions that contributed to the tornado's formation. A cold front moving through the region collided with warm, humid air from the Gulf of Mexico, creating the perfect environment for a supercell to develop. Additionally, strong wind shear—changes in wind speed and direction with height—played a significant role in the tornado's rotation and intensity.
Factors Contributing to the Tornado's Strength
- Warm, Moist Air: The influx of warm air from the Gulf of Mexico provided the energy needed for storm development.
- Cold Front: The advancing cold front acted as a trigger for the storm system.
- Wind Shear: Changes in wind patterns increased the storm's rotation, leading to a stronger tornado.
These factors combined to produce a tornado rated EF3 on the Enhanced Fujita Scale, with wind speeds reaching up to 165 mph. Understanding these causes is crucial for improving forecasting and preparedness efforts in the future.
Impact on Infrastructure
The Portland Indiana tornado damage was extensive, affecting residential, commercial, and public infrastructure. Entire neighborhoods were flattened, leaving hundreds of families displaced. The tornado's path of destruction spanned several miles, with the most severe damage concentrated in the town's central and eastern areas.
Residential areas bore the brunt of the damage, with many homes reduced to rubble. Schools, hospitals, and essential services were also impacted, disrupting daily life for residents. Power lines were downed, and communication networks were severely affected, complicating rescue and recovery efforts.
Infrastructure Damage Breakdown
- Homes: Over 300 homes were damaged or destroyed, with many requiring complete rebuilding.
- Businesses: Local businesses faced significant losses, with some forced to close temporarily or permanently.
- Public Facilities: Schools and healthcare facilities sustained structural damage, impacting community services.
The total cost of the damage is estimated to exceed $100 million, making it one of the costliest natural disasters in the region's history. This highlights the importance of robust infrastructure planning and disaster mitigation strategies.

Emergency Response and Relief Efforts
In the wake of the Portland Indiana tornado damage, emergency services sprang into action to save lives and provide relief. First responders, including firefighters, police officers, and medical personnel, worked tirelessly to rescue trapped individuals and provide medical care to the injured.
Coordination between local, state, and federal agencies was critical in managing the crisis. The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) deployed resources to the area, including search and rescue teams, medical supplies, and temporary housing units. Non-governmental organizations (NGOs) also played a vital role in providing food, water, and other essential supplies.
Key Relief Initiatives
- FEMA Assistance: Financial aid and resources were made available to affected residents.
- NGO Support: Organizations like the Red Cross provided emergency shelter and supplies.
- Volunteer Networks: Local volunteers organized cleanup efforts and distributed aid.
These coordinated efforts demonstrate the importance of a well-prepared emergency response system in mitigating the impact of natural disasters.

Tips for Tornado Preparedness
Given the unpredictable nature of tornadoes, preparedness is essential to minimize their impact. Here are some practical tips for staying safe during a tornado:
- Stay Informed: Monitor weather updates and heed warnings from local authorities.
- Designate a Safe Space: Identify a storm shelter or safe room in your home.
- Prepare an Emergency Kit: Include essentials like water, food, flashlights, and first aid supplies.
- Develop a Family Plan: Establish communication and evacuation plans with loved ones.
By taking these proactive steps, individuals and families can better protect themselves during severe weather events.
